Web“Class I, Division 1” is the most hazardous classification, but “Class I, Division 2” is the type most often of concern to cable users. The various classifications are summarized in the table below. Class I and II materials are further subdivided by the NEC into “Groups” (A, B, C, etc.) as shown.
